Vroom is an online car buying and selling platform that allows customers to purchase, sell, or trade-in their cars entirely online without haggling or pressure. They offer easy online financing options and deliver cars directly to the customer.

I recently purchased a used car from the Texas VROOM dealer. I think there is a NY dealer as well. You see the car you want with tons of photos, you can hold it for a $500 fully refundable deposit. I paid a fair price, no negotiations needed, have a full car fax in hand and the Vehicle is exactly as pictured. Down side to the website is that there is no real vehicle description, you simply have to call and talk to the sales rep. They say the sales reps do not get commission and the process was no pressure. My only real CON to the process is that the paperwork was done via snail mail and added a week to the process. I did the financing through my bank and all the paperwork was signed via email or DOCUSIGN. But VROOM had to mail me the paperwork and I had to mail back. They need to update their process to the internet age and then it would be great. Also comes with a 7 day return policy and some warranty. Much better that dealing with a used car salesperson and not craigslist risk or BS.
